Witan Investment Trust is extending free dealing on all Isa investments until 31 May, 2005. The annual dealing fee for the trust has previously been set at 1%. The 0.5% government stamp duty charged on investments into the trust will remain in place. The group said that the change would mean that someone investing their full £7,000 Maxi Isa allowance would save £70. The global growth trust recently moved to a multi-manager approach, with Henderson Global Investors losing control of all but the UK and North American assets on an enhanced index-linked basis.
